def __init__self parent=None superOper_Book_Window self__init__parent selfsetWindowTitle图书操作界面 selfresize400 300 # 创建界面控件 selflabel_bookname = QLabel输入书名: sel
def init(self, parent=None): super(Oper_Book_Window, self).init(parent) self.setWindowTitle('图书操作界面') self.resize(400, 300)
# 创建界面控件
self.label_bookname = QLabel('输入书名:')
self.edit_bookname = QLineEdit()
self.btn_search = QPushButton('搜索')
self.table_book = QTableWidget(5, 7)
self.table_book.setHorizontalHeaderLabels(['书名', '作者', '出版社', '出版日期', '价格', '库存', '操作'])
# 设置信号槽连接
self.btn_search.clicked.connect(self.search_bookname)
# 将控件添加到布局中
layout1 = QGridLayout()
layout1.addWidget(self.label_bookname, 0, 0)
layout1.addWidget(self.edit_bookname, 1, 0)
layout1.addWidget(self.btn_search, 2, 0)
layout1.addWidget(self.table_book, 3, 0)
self.centralWidget = QWidget()
self.centralWidget.setLayout(layout1)
self.setCentralWidget(self.centralWidget
原文地址: https://www.cveoy.top/t/topic/hl4O 著作权归作者所有。请勿转载和采集!